Intracellular macromolecules are released from dying epithelial cells and may be detected in patient blood. Cytokeratins are suitable biomarkers for epithelial cell death since these proteins are only expressed in this cell type. Cytokeratin 18 (CK18) is cleaved by caspases during apoptosis – the presence of caspase-cleaved CK18 in plasma therefore shows epithelial cell apoptosis. In analogy, the presence of only uncleaved CK18 in plasma indicates epithelial cell necrosis.
